What role does absorption play in pharmacokinetics?

Explanation:
Absorption is a critical component of pharmacokinetics because it refers to the process by which a drug enters the bloodstream after administration. The rate of absorption directly influences how quickly a drug can begin to exert its therapeutic effects on the body. For example, certain routes of administration, such as intravenous injection, allow for rapid absorption and immediate effects, while others, like oral administration, involve a longer absorption time due to factors like gastrointestinal processing and first-pass metabolism. Consequently, the quicker a drug is absorbed, the sooner it can interact with target receptors and provide the intended pharmacological effect, making the assessment of absorption nuances essential for understanding and predicting drug action and therapeutic outcomes.
